FAQs: Travel from Liverpool to Carlisle

Travel to Carlisle easily. Whether you want fast, cheap or something entirely different, our travel experts have collected everything you need to know so you can find the best option from Liverpool to Carlisle.

FAQs
There are 2 options to travel between Liverpool and Carlisle including taking a train and bus.
The cheapest way to travel from Liverpool to Carlisle is a train with an average price of $35 (€29).

This is compared to other travel options from Liverpool to Carlisle:

A train is $2 (€2) less than a bus for this route with tickets for a bus from Liverpool to Carlisle costing on average $37 (€31).

The fastest way to travel from Liverpool to Carlisle is by train with an average journey time of 2h 47m.

Other travel options to Carlisle take longer:

Bus takes on average 4h 49m.

The distance from Liverpool to Carlisle is approximately 102 miles (165 km).
The average frequency per day from Liverpool to Carlisle is:
  • Around 9 trains per day.
  • Around 7 buses per day.

However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Liverpool and Carlisle as scheduled services by train and bus can vary by season or day of the week.

These are the most popular departure and arrival points from Liverpool to Carlisle:
  • Ferries mostly depart from Heysham and arrive in Douglas.
  • Buses mostly depart from Liverpool, One Bus Station, Canning Place and arrive in Carlisle, Bus Station (Lonsdale Street).
  • Trains mostly depart from Liverpool Lime Street (LIV) and arrive in Carlisle station (CAR).
